Bertie Albert Taylor 1890–1953 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 29 Dec 1890

Birth Location: Birmingham, Warwickshire, England

Death Date: Jul 1953

Death Location: Birmingham, England

Father: James Taylor

Mother: Sarah Rogers

Spouse(s): Maggie wood

Children(s): Hilda Taylor, Ruth Taylor, Harold Taylor, Rose Taylor, Albert Taylor, George Taylor

The story of Bertie Albert Taylor began in 1890 in Birmingham, Warwickshire, England. In 1891, Bertie Albert Taylor resided in Balsall Heath, St Pauls Balsall Heath, Kings Norto. Bertie Albert Taylor married Maggie Wood, and had children including Albert William James Taylor, George Taylor, Harold Victor Taylor, Hilda Taylor, Rose Taylor, Ruth Taylor. Bertie Albert Taylor passed away in 1953 in Birmingham, England.
